Chișinău MPs participate in autumn session of PACE
A parliamentary delegation of the Republic of Moldova is participating on 29 September - 3 October in the autumn session of the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e (PACE), held in Strasbourg, France.
The meeting's agenda includes debates on the protection of journalists in Gaza and the release of detained Ukrainians in the Russian Federation, support for the rule of law in Georgia, the political crisis in Serbia, new threats from Russia to European democracies, artificial intelligence, and migration.
The parliamentary delegation is led by MP Ion Groza and includes Natalia Davidovici, Andrian Cheptonar and Deputy Speaker Vlad Batrîncea.
During the session, PACE is set to discuss opinions on the creation of the International Claims Commission for Ukraine and a convention on audiovisual co-productions in serial format. Additionally, the new Secretary General of PACE will be elected for a five-year term.
On the sidelines of the meeting, the PACE Committee on the Honouring of Obligations by Member States will decide on appointing the second co-rapporteur for the Republic of Moldova, and there will be a debate on the recent parliamentary elections in our country.
The Republic of Moldova has been a member state of the Council of Europe since 1995.
